Ripley Village is an historic and sought-after village in Surrey and popular with all walks of life: Families, young professionals and downsizers alike.
The village of Ripley is said to have the largest village green in England (approximately 65acres) and benefits from a fantastic selection of award-winning cafés, shops, pubs and restaurants. Pinnocks Coffee House on the High Street has been awarded Best Coffee Shop in Surrey. For something more relaxed, there is a wide selection of local pubs to choose from.
Ripley enjoys superb access to both the A3 and M25 motorways with both Gatwick and Heathrow airports within easy reach keeping this ever-popular village well-connected and in demand.
Woking Station offers a regular service to London Waterloo with trains approximately every 7 minutes and a journey time of approximately 22 minutes. Alternative services are provided from West Clandon and East Horsley with trains to London
Waterloo arriving within one hour.
